What Is a Cold Storage Temperature Monitoring System?

A cold storage temperature monitoring system is a complete monitoring solution used to measure, collect, display, store, and alert temperature data from cold rooms and refrigerated storage areas.

The system uses temperature sensors installed inside the cold storage area. These sensors measure temperature in real time and send data to a central monitoring unit, controller, gateway, or web-based software platform. The system can display current temperature values, record historical data, activate local alarms, and send remote notifications when abnormal conditions occur.

Depending on the project requirements, the system can be used for one cold room or expanded to monitor multiple cold rooms, storage zones, or different facilities.

How the System Works

The system collects real-time temperature data from sensors installed at key monitoring points inside the cold storage area. These sensors can be installed in different zones to improve accuracy and reduce blind spots.

The measured data is sent to a monitoring cabinet, industrial controller, gateway, or SCADA/web monitoring platform. Operators can view the current temperature values on a local display, computer, tablet, or smartphone.

When the temperature is within the normal range, the system continues to monitor and record data. When the temperature exceeds the configured upper or lower limit, the system automatically triggers an alarm.

Alarm methods can include:

  • Local warning light
  • Buzzer or siren alarm
  • SMS notification
  • Phone call alert
  • Email notification
  • Web-based alarm display
  • Remote monitoring through PC, tablet, or smartphone

This helps responsible staff know about temperature problems quickly, even when they are not physically near the cold room.

Main Components of the System

Temperature Sensors

Temperature sensors are installed inside the cold room to measure real-time temperature values. For large cold storage areas, multiple sensors can be used to monitor different positions and zones.

Central Monitoring Cabinet

The monitoring cabinet can include a controller, gateway, power supply, communication module, input/output module, and alarm control devices. It receives data from sensors and processes monitoring and alarm logic.

Local Display

A display screen can show real-time temperature values near the cold room entrance, control room, or operation area. This allows staff to check the current condition quickly.

Local Alarm Devices

Warning lights, buzzers, and sirens can be connected to the system. When the temperature goes outside the safe range, the alarm devices notify nearby staff immediately.

Web Monitoring Software

The system can include a web-based monitoring interface. Users can view real-time temperature values, alarm status, historical charts, and reports from a browser.

SMS, Email, and Call Alert Module

The system can send remote notifications by SMS, email, or phone call. This is useful for cold storage facilities that need 24/7 monitoring, especially outside working hours.

Data Logging and Excel Reports

Temperature values and alarm events can be stored automatically. Users can review historical data, check alarm history, and export Excel reports for management, quality control, and internal records.
